glClearAccum

"red

glClearAccum 函式指定積累緩衝區的明確值。
語法
void WINAPI glClearAccum(
GLfloat red,
GLfloat green,
GLfloat blue,
GLfloat alpha
);
參數
紅色
使用時清除積累緩衝區的紅色值。 默認值為零。
綠色
綠色清除積累緩衝區時使用的值。 默認值為零。
藍色
當清除積累緩衝區時,使用的藍色值。 默認值為零。
阿爾法
當清除積累緩衝區時,使用 alpha 值。 默認值為零。
返回值
返回下面的錯誤代碼和及其條件。
返回代碼
說明
GL_INVALID_OPERATION
調用 glBeginglEnd 的相應調用之間被調用該函式。
備註
glClearAccum 函式指定 glClear 用於清除積累緩衝區的紅色,綠色、 藍白的 alpha 值。
系列 [1,1],指定的 glClearAccum 值是夾緊。
下面的函式檢索有關 glClearAccum 的信息:
用參數 GL_ACCUM_CLEAR_VALUE glGet
NAME
glClearAccum - specify clear values for the accumulation buffer
C SPECIFICATION
void glClearAccum( GLfloat red, GLfloat green, GLfloat blue, GLfloat alpha )
PARAMETERS
red, green, blue, alpha ?
Specify the red, green, blue, and alpha values used when the accumulation buffer is cleared. The default values are all zero.
DESCRIPTION
glClearAccum specifies the red, green, blue, and alpha values used by glClear to clear the accumulation buffer.
Values specified by glClearAccum are clamped to the range [-1,1].
ERRORS
GL_INVALID_OPERATION is generated if glClearAccum is called between a call to glBegin and the corresponding call to glEnd.
ASSOCIATED GETS
glGet with argument GL_ACCUM_CLEAR_VALUE
SEE ALSO
"glClear"

相關詞條

相關搜尋

熱門詞條

聯絡我們